Anthelmintics are medicine products that can be used on animals to control parasites. Milk contaminated with antibiotics, anthelmintics or other chemical residues is not fit for human consumption.

To ensure the safety of the food ingredients, suppliers must ensure that milk is free from chemical residues at all times. Milk suppliers to GII are regularly sampled throughout the year to verify that there are no anthelmintic residues in milk.

Below you will find the list of anthelmintic products currently licensed for sale in Ireland. It indicates which products are not suitable for dairy cows and lists the withholding period that must be observed for those that may be used.

While every attempt has been made to ensure the accuracy of this listing - each product label must be checked directly before use, in case of changes in licensing or usage requirements. (List compiled June 2017).

RED

These must not be used in dairy cows, including during the dry period. Some of these products are also not to be used in pregnant dairy heifers – always read the label. Product labels should always be checked directly before use for any changes to licensing or usage requirements. (List compiled June 2017).

YELLOW

These may be used in lactating dairy cows or in-calf heifers, but withhold periods must be observed. Product labels should always be checked directly before use for any changes to licensing or usage requirements. (List compiled June 2017).

ORANGE

These may be used in lactating dairy cows in the dry period only and withhold periods must be observed. Product labels should always be checked directly before use for any changes to licensing or usage requirements. (List compiled June 2017).

GREEN

These can be used in dairy cows and heifers with no milk withhold period required. Product labels should always be checked directly before use for any changes to licensing or usage requirements. (List compiled June 2017).
